Dependencies ============ Runtime dependencies -------------------- List of dependencies uts-server relies on to run: * `OpenSSL `_. * `civetweb `_. * on none GNU LibC, `argp-standalone ` Build dependencies ------------------ List of dependencies needed to build uts-server: * `CMake `_ * either `gcc `_ or `clang `_ Compilation =========== uts-server is compiled using cmake: .. sourcecode:: bash # If civetweb is already present on the system $ cmake . $ make # If civetweb is not present. # this will get the master branch of civetweb from upstream and compile it. # Only for developpment/testing purposes $ cmake . -DBUNDLE_CIVETWEB=ON $ make # Compile with debug flags # Only for developpment/testing purposes $ cmake . -DDEBUG=ON $ make # Compile statically # (in some cases, it might be necessary to still # link some libraries like dl or gcc_s or pthread, if necessary, # add -DLINK_DL=ON and/or -DLINK_GCC_S=ON and/or -DLINK_PTHREAD=ON) $ cmake . -DSTATIC=ON # -DLINK_DL=ON -DLINK_GCC_S=ON -DLINK_PTHREAD=ON $ make .. warning:: The BUNDLE_CIVETWEB exists only for developpment/testing purposes. Please compile civetweb externally for building a production binary. Using this option outside of developpment/testing is a bad idea for the following reasons: * having an external download in a build process is a bad idea * recovering the master branch ensures that the build may break randomly * a build proccess should be reproductible which is not the case with this option OS specific tips ================ Debian ------ The installation requires installing the following packages: .. sourcecode:: bash # build dependencies $ apt-get install libssl-dev cmake clang CentOS/RHEL ----------- The installation requires installing the following packages: .. sourcecode:: bash # build dependencies $ yum insall cmake gcc gcc-c++ openssl-devel FreeBSD ------- The installation requires installing the following packages: .. sourcecode:: bash # build dependencies $ pkg add argp-standalone cmake OpenBSD ------- The installation requires installing the following packages: .. sourcecode:: bash # build dependencies $ pkg_add gcc g++ argp-standalone cmake # for the test scripts $ pkg_add python curl To build you must egcc and eg++ (not the old 4.2 gcc in the base system) .. sourcecode:: bash # set compilers $ export CC=/usr/local/bin/egcc $ export CXX=/usr/local/bin/ec++ # then build normally $ cmake . -DBUNDLE_CIVETWEB=ON && make
